Bitcoin Mining vs Blockchain: Understanding the Basics
Bitcoin mining refers to the process by which new bitcoins are created and transactions are validated on the Bitcoin network. Miners use powerful computers to solve complex mathematical puzzles, and in return, they are rewarded with bitcoins. On the other hand, blockchain is a decentralized digital ledger that records all transactions across multiple computers. It ensures transparency, security, and immutability in the Bitcoin network.
Bitcoin Mining vs Blockchain: The Process
Bitcoin mining is an energy-intensive process that requires specialized hardware and software. Miners compete against each other to solve cryptographic puzzles, and the first to solve the puzzle gets the reward. This process is known as Proof of Work (PoW), and it ensures that the Bitcoin network remains secure and decentralized. In contrast, blockchain is a distributed ledger that records all transactions in a chronological order. Each transaction is grouped into blocks, and these blocks are added to the blockchain in a linear, chronological order.
Bitcoin Mining vs Blockchain: Security and Immutability
One of the primary advantages of blockchain technology is its security and immutability. Once a transaction is added to the blockchain, it cannot be altered or deleted. This feature ensures that the Bitcoin network remains secure and trustworthy. Bitcoin mining plays a crucial role in maintaining this security by validating transactions and adding them to the blockchain. The more miners involved in the process, the more secure the network becomes.
Bitcoin Mining vs Blockchain: Energy Consumption
Bitcoin mining is a highly energy-intensive process that consumes a significant amount of electricity. The growing demand for mining has led to increased energy consumption, raising concerns about the environmental impact. In contrast, blockchain technology itself is not energy-intensive. However, the energy consumption of the entire Bitcoin network is a concern that needs to be addressed.
Bitcoin Mining vs Blockchain: Future Prospects
The future of Bitcoin mining and blockchain technology is uncertain. As the difficulty of mining increases, the energy consumption may become unsustainable. This has led to the exploration of alternative consensus mechanisms, such as Proof of Stake (PoS), which could reduce energy consumption. On the other hand, blockchain technology is expected to continue evolving and find applications beyond cryptocurrencies, such as in supply chain management, healthcare, and voting systems.
